Summary
- Execution risk on Supervielle has risen in light of its current CEO’s recent departure.
- Fundamentally, however, the bank remains on the right track to capitalize on Argentina’s latest regime shift.
- With the stock also priced at a wide relative discount to its peers, there’s arguably more reward per unit of risk here.
Even relative to its Argentine banking peers, many of which have also rallied quite significantly since the election, Grupo Supervielle S.A. ( SUPV ) has been the standout.
